Monuments In Flam

While the Borgund Stave Church of Lærdal and the Undredal Stave Church have been most frequented by tourists, the Flam Railway Museum is surely worth a visit. It tells the tales of how one of the steepest railway routes in the world was constructed. For those interested to learn about the engineering geniuses employed to make the railway route a possibility, the documentation center offers visitors an insight into the construction of the route. To make it more exciting, the Flam Railway Museum houses EL-9 locomotive and other relics from the age of early locomotives.
